Job Description

Institutional Credit Management (ICM) works closely with our ICG businesses to serve as a critical component of our First Line of defense for wholesale and counterparty credit risk management and also with our Independent Risk partners to ensure best-in-class risk and controls, as well as client responsiveness. Key responsibilities include portfolio analysis, documentation, risk identification, management, monitoring, administration, and stress testing.

The ICM Portfolio Associate (PA) will report to the Portfolio Manager for (Early Warning Credit Management - EWCM or Portfolio Credit Monitoring - PCM) and will be help manage the processes and systems for the detection of early signals of distress within a specific wholesale portfolio, through a selected number of metrics and indicators for Early Warning, Limits and Covenants.

In this role, the PA will be responsible for liaising business partners, and assisting in executing the monitoring strategies and priorities, as well as contributing to the calibration of alerts, metrics and indicators for maximum efficacy.

The PA should be resourceful with the ability to produce recommendations to the portfolio owners that may include portfolio reviews, stress tests, risk appetite and underwriting criteria recalibrations, reclassification of facilities, risk rating changes among others.
